Your boiler has become too hot and has temporarily locked itself to prevent damage until it cools down sufficiently.

Technical description: Overheat reset (displays 3 horizontal lines until temperature drops below 50oC)
What causes this fault?
This fault occurs when the water inside your boiler reaches a temperature that is dangerously high, triggering a safety shut-off to protect the internal components. It is most commonly caused by a pump failure that prevents water from moving around the system or a blockage that is restricting the flow of heat away from the boiler.
This fault is more frequent when you first turn the heating back on in autumn, as internal pumps can seize up after being inactive throughout the summer months.
DIY fix possible
Check that all radiator valves are fully open to allow water to circulate.Ensure your system pressure is between 1 and 1.5 bar on the pressure gauge.Wait for the temperature to drop below 50°C and then press the 'Reset' button.
